How can you access and set up Instagram Insights?
Switching to a Business or Creator Account
To start using Instagram Insights, your profile must be set as a business or creator account. Personal accounts lack access to these powerful analytics. Converting is quick: open your profile, tap the menu, select ‘Settings’ (تنظیمات), and then choose ‘Account’. From there, opt for ‘Switch to Professional Account’ and select either ‘Business’ or ‘Creator.’ This unlocks not only analytics but also extra features like contact buttons and category tags, increasing your profile’s visibility and interactivity.
Many creators unintentionally overlook this step and wonder why analytics are missing. So, before anything else, confirm your profile type. Once switched, the ‘Professional Dashboard’ appears—your central base for metrics, performance overviews, and actionable insights.
Requirements and Access Tips
- Analytics are only available for business or creator profiles.
- Data covers the most recent 90 days and updates every 24 hours.
- If you don’t see Insights, double-check your account type as this is the most common access issue.

What can you learn from the Instagram Insights dashboard?
Navigating the Insights Overview
After converting your account, open your profile and tap “Professional dashboard” or “Insights.” The overview screen gives a snapshot of your performance over the last 90 days, including follower count, reach, and engagement rate.
You can filter this data by day, week, or month, making it easier to spot changes or trends. This view shows three core pillars:
- Accounts Reached: Number of unique viewers; split into followers and non-followers.
- Content Interactions: Likes, comments, saves, shares—everything that shows active engagement.
- Follower Growth: Tracks new followers versus unfollows, with clear upward or downward trends.
Diving Deeper Into Your Data
- Post and Reel Insights: Tap ‘View Insights’ on any post or Reel to open data like impressions, reach, saves, comments, shares, and engagement rate.
- Stories Analytics: See metrics for Story completion rates, link clicks, and interactions. Filtering Stories from the last 90 days uncovers what keeps viewers watching.
- Follower Demographics: Find breakdowns by age, gender, top cities/countries, and—crucially—active times. Knowing when your audience is most online helps you schedule for best visibility.
By regularly checking these metrics, you spot what content style excites your audience, which formats encourage saves, and how your follower base evolves.

Avoiding Common Analytics Mistakes and Data Traps
Don’t Be Fooled by Vanity Metrics
It’s easy to chase big numbers like views or likes, but these so-called “vanity metrics” often give a false sense of success. Instead, prioritize metrics with real value:
- Saves: Meaning followers found your content genuinely valuable.
- Engagement Rate: Combines all interactions, showing content resonance beyond surface taps.
- Conversions: (For brands): Clicks to website/shop or action on links.
Tracking these key performance indicators (KPIs) across awareness, engagement, conversion, and retention gives you a better map for growth.
Understanding Analytics Limitations
- Insights only track data from the most recent 90 days—not further back. Make regular exports or notes if you need long-term comparison.
- All metrics are updated daily, with a potential 24-hour lag. When reviewing spikes or drops, consider this refresh delay before drawing conclusions.
- In-app Insights don’t allow exporting raw data for deeper analysis; for this, use third-party platforms.

How can you save time with Instagram analytics?
Smart Scheduling for Peak Engagement
One of the simplest ways to boost efficiency and get better results is to schedule content when your audience is most active. Instagram Insights shows followers’ most popular activity times by day and hour. Top brands, like Nike and L’Oréal, routinely use this data to target their content drops during these windows—improving visibility and engagement.
You can use Instagram’s built-in scheduling or third-party tools to automate this process. This removes the guesswork and increases consistency, allowing you to focus on content quality over timing stress.

Advanced Tools for Deeper Insights
While Instagram’s app offers the basics, advanced third-party platforms like Hootsuite and Sprout Social provide:
- Longer historical data—a must for tracking seasonal trends.
- Benchmarking tools to compare your account against competitors.
- Multi-account management for agencies and large brands.
- Automated PDF or dashboard exports to save time.
If you’re managing several Instagram pages or want career-level analytics, investing in such tools pays off in both clarity and efficiency.
How do you turn analytics into growth strategies?
Personalizing Content to Your Target Audience
The heart of effective Instagram growth is understanding your unique followers. Use Insights’ demographic data—like age, gender, and location—to adjust language, visuals, and timing. For example, if analytics show your audience is mainly students in Tehran who are most active after 9 PM, tailor your style and schedule accordingly. This simple shift makes followers feel seen and sparks more interaction.
If your demographic landscape changes—perhaps your reach expands to new cities or countries—run experiments with varied content to see what resonates best in each region.
Spotting Trends and Successful Formats
- Review which types of posts (carousel, video, Reels, Stories) attract most saves, shares, and comments.
- Try more of the formats that drive engagement, and reduce those that don’t.
- Notice patterns—maybe product demos perform well during launches and behind-the-scenes Stories peak during weekends.
Consistent review ensures you spend creative energy where it counts, rather than on formats your followers ignore.
Optimizing Hashtags and Campaigns
- Track which hashtags bring in new reach and engagement. Drop those that underperform and rotate in fresh, relevant tags regularly.
- During major events or product launches, monitor campaign-specific hashtags closely to tweak tactics on the fly.
Over time, this refinement process lifts your posts above the crowded feed, increasing discoverability and making each campaign more measurable and successful.

FAQ
How often does Instagram update Insights data?
Instagram Insights data refreshes once every 24 hours. This means there could be up to a one-day delay in seeing the impact of your latest post or campaign. For real-time monitoring, supplement with third-party analytics if needed.
Why can’t I see Insights on my Instagram account?
If the Insights feature is missing, your account is likely still set as a personal profile. Switch to a business or creator account in your settings to unlock analytics. Be sure to complete all setup steps; incomplete profiles can block access.
